  1. reef limestone
    which sedimentary rock is the only stone formed by living animals
  2. copper
    a metal that is a good conductor of electricity; two of its alloys are brass and bronze
  3. extrusive
    what type of igneous rock is formed at the earth's surface, cools rapidly, and has a fine-grained appearance
  4. ore
    any rock containing a metal together with impurities
  5. caves
    speleology is the study of _______
  6. fossil
    any trace of a plant or animal left in a rock
  7. magnetosphere
    the magnetic field produced by the earth is called
  8. magnetic field
    the area surrounding a magnet in which the force of the magnet affects other objects is called
  9. rock
    the hardest material that composes the earth's crust is called
  10. igneous
    when molten rock solidifies, it forms _______ rock
  11. sedimentary
    over 75% of the earth's surface is covered with ______ rock
  12. troglophile
    a _______ is designed to live either in a cave or above a cave
  13. precious stones
    the rarest, most durable and beautiful gems
  14. diamond
    the hardest known mineral; found in "pipes"
  15. halite
    which sedimentary rock is formed by chemical sediments and is used for salting roads and flavoring food
  16. poles
    the ends of a magnet are called
  17. iron
    the most commonly used practical metal; used for thousands of years to make tools
  18. limestone
    caves usually form in _____
  19. granite
    what is the most common igneous rock and can be found everywhere on the land
  20. foliated
    what type of metamorphic rock is made up of layers like leaves of a book
  21. marble
    which metamorphic rock is perhaps one of the most beautiful and most widely used, and began as limestone
  22. slate
    which metamorphic rock began as shale, is very hard, and has leaflike layers
  23. gemstones
    small deposits of igneous and metamorphic crystals
  24. cave
    any hollow space in the earth's crust that has formed naturally and is large enough for a person to enter
  25. trogloxene
    a _______ visits a cave regularly but must return to the surface for food
  26. sedimentary
    sand and mineral fragments that have been pressed together form ________________ rock
  27. sandstone
    which sedimentary rock is used to make glass
  28. solution cave
    a ______ is formed by the dissolving of underground rocks by water
  29. metamorphic
    rock that has been changed by extreme heat or pressure into a new kind of rock is known as _________ rock
